Непосредственное редактирование числовых значений прямо на графике часто невозможно, так как диаграмма в Excel является визуальным отражением данных, расположенных в ячейках рабочего листа. Пользователь, пытающийся изменить цифру двойным кликом по столбцу или точке на линии, обычно сталкивается лишь с открытием меню форматирования, но не получает доступа к числовому полю. Это фундаментальная особенность архитектуры программы, где объект графика связан ссылками с исходным массивом ячеек, и любые правки должны вноситься именно туда.
Существуют исключительные сценарии, когда цифры на осях или в подписях данных выглядят некорректно из-за автоматического масштабирования или выбранного формата ячеек. В таких случаях требуется вмешательство в настройки осей или изменение отображения единиц измерения, чтобы привести визуализацию к требуемому виду без переписывания исходных данных.
Понимание различий между редактированием источника данных и изменением формата отображения позволяет эффективно управлять презентацией информации. Ниже мы подробно разберем алгоритмы действий для различных ситуаций, возникающих при работе с визуализацией числовых рядов.
Редактирование источника данных для обновления значений
Основной метод, позволяющий изменить цифры, отображаемые на графике, заключается в коррекции значений в связанных ячейках таблицы. Поскольку диаграмма динамически ссылается на диапазон ячеек, любое изменение числа в исходной таблице мгновенно обновляет высоту столбцов, длину отрезков или размер секторов круговой диаграммы.
Для выполнения этой операции пользователю необходимо выделить область данных, на основе которой построен график. Если вы не уверены, какие именно ячейки используются, можно кликнуть правой кнопкой мыши по самому графику и выбрать пункт Выбрать данные в контекстном меню. В открывшемся окне будет указан диапазон, который можно отредактировать вручную или выделив новую область на листе.
Часто возникает необходимость изменить не сами числа, а диапазон, который они охватывают. Например, если вы добавили новый месяц в таблицу, его нужно включить в источник данных. Это делается через то же меню Выбрать данные, где можно расширить границы диапазона Диапазон данных диаграммы.
☑️ Проверка источника данных
В этом случае система выдаст соответствующее предупреждение при попытке ввода новых значений в ячейки.
Изменение числовых значений на осях диаграммы
Часто под запросом «как изменить цифры» пользователи подразумевают необходимость скорректировать шкалу оси, чтобы она начиналась не с нуля, а с конкретной величины, или имела определенный шаг делений. Стандартное поведение Excel — автоматический расчет минимума и максимума, но эти параметры поддаются ручной настройке.
Для управления шкалой необходимо выделить ось (горизонтальную или вертикальную) двойным кликом, после чего справа откроется панель Формат оси. В разделе Параметры оси (иконка столбчатой диаграммы) доступны поля для ручного ввода значений: Минимум, Максимум и Цена основного деления.
- 📊 Минимум: задает нижнюю границу числового ряда, отсекая пустое пространство снизу графика.
- 📈 Максимум: фиксирует верхнюю границу, что полезно для сравнения нескольких диаграмм с одинаковой шкалой.
- 🔢 Цена основного деления: определяет шаг сетки, позволяя задать округленные значения (например, 10, 20, 30 вместо 12, 24, 36).
Использование ручных настроек масштаба особенно актуально при создании отчетов, где важна единая визуальная метрика для всех слайдов. Однако стоит быть осторожным: искусственное сужение диапазона оси может визуально исказить восприятие разницы между показателями, сделав небольшие колебания драматичными.
⚠️ Внимание: При ручном изменении масштаба осей убедитесь, что все ваши данные попадают в заданный диапазон. Если реальное значение выйдет за пределы установленного вами минимума или максимума, столбец или точка могут исчезнуть за пределы видимой области графика.
Форматирование чисел в подписях данных
Если ваша цель заключается не в изменении величины, а в том, как именно цифры выглядят (например, добавить знак валюты, изменить количество знаков после запятой или добавить тысячи), необходимо работать с форматом ячеек или форматом подписей данных. Прямое печатание текста в поле подписи данных часто приводит к тому, что связь с ячейкой теряется.
Наиболее правильный способ — изменить формат исходных ячеек в таблице. Выделите диапазон чисел, нажмите Ctrl+1 и выберите нужный числовой формат. Диаграмма автоматически подтянет эти изменения. Если же нужно отформатировать только подписи на графике, не трогая таблицу, используйте настройки формата чисел в панели форматирования.
Выделите подписи данных на графике, вызовите панель форматирования и найдите раздел Число. Здесь можно выбрать категорию (Числовой, Денежный, Финансовый) и задать точность. Это позволяет отображать, например, миллионы как «10,5» с припиской «млн руб.» в названии оси или легенде, сохраняя точные значения в расчетах.
Секреты пользовательского формата
В поле «Код формата» можно ввести собственный шаблон. Например, код «0,0,, "млн"» отобразит число 15500000 как «15,5 млн». Это мощный инструмент для компактного представления больших данных.
Работа с единицами измерения и масштабом
Когда значения в таблице очень велики (тысячи, миллионы), Excel может автоматически предложить изменить единицы измерения на оси, чтобы цифры были читаемыми. Иногда этот механизм нужно активировать или настроить вручную для соответствия корпоративным стандартам отчетности.
В меню форматирования оси, в разделе Параметры оси, находится выпадающий список Единицы измерения. Выбрав значение «Тысячи» или «Миллионы», вы уменьшите цифры на оси и в подсказках в соответствующее количество раз. Рядом с осью появится label с указанием множителя.
| Реальное значение | Единица измерения | Отображение на оси | Множитель |
|---|---|---|---|
| 1 500 000 | Нет | 1 500 000 | 1 |
| 1 500 000 | Тысячи | 1 500 | 1 000 |
| 1 500 000 | Миллионы | 1,5 | 1 000 000 |
| 1 500 000 | Проценты | 150 000 000% | 0,01 |
Использование единиц измерения — это чистый визуальный прием. Исходные данные в ячейках остаются неизменными, и все формулы, ссылающиеся на них, продолжают работать с полными числами. Это позволяет сохранять точность вычислений при высокой читаемости графика.
Изменение дат и категорий на горизонтальной оси
Работа с временными промежутками требует особого подхода, так как даты в Excel являются числами. Если на горизонтальной оси отображаются некорректные даты или пропуски, проблема кроется в формате исходных ячеек или настройках типа оси.
Убедитесь, что столбец с датами в таблице отформатирован как Дата, а не как текст. Если Excel воспринимает даты как текст, он не сможет построить непрерывную временную шкалу и будет использовать их как обычные текстовые категории. Для исправления выделите столбец, перейдите на вкладку Данные и используйте инструмент Текст по столбцам, выбрав формат Дата.
Если даты верны, но ось ведет себя странно (например, сжимает периоды без данных), проверьте тип оси в меню форматирования. В разделе Параметры оси -> Тип оси можно переключиться между «Автоматическое определение», «Текстовая ось» и «Дата». Выбор режима «Дата» заставляет Excel учитывать реальные временные интервалы между значениями.
- 📅 Автоматическое определение: Excel сам решает, как трактовать данные, основываясь на их содержимом.
- 📝 Текстовая ось: каждая дата считается отдельной категорией, равные промежутки времени не гарантируются визуально.
- 🗓️ Ось дат: соблюдается хронологический масштаб, что критично для анализа трендов во времени.
⚠️ Внимание: При изменении типа оси с текстовой на дату может произойти резкое изменение внешнего вида графика, так как масштабируемая область станет соответствовать календарю, а не количеству строк в таблице.
Динамические диаграммы и именованные диапазоны
Для продвинутых пользователей, которым приходится постоянно добавлять новые строки данных, актуален вопрос автоматического расширения графика. Вместо ручного изменения диапазона данных каждый раз, можно использовать именованные диапазоны с формулами или оформить исходную таблицу как «Умную таблицу».
При создании Умной таблицы (через Вставка -> Таблица или Ctrl+T), диаграмма, построенная на ее основе, автоматически расширяется при добавлении новых строк. Цифры в новых ячейках мгновенно появляются на графике без дополнительного вмешательства пользователя.
Альтернативный метод — использование функции ДВССЫЛ (INDIRECT) в диспетчере имен для создания динамического диапазона. Это позволяет гибко управлять источником данных, включая в диаграмму только непустые ячейки или данные за последний период.
Часто задаваемые вопросы (FAQ)
Почему двойной клик по цифре на диаграмме не позволяет её изменить?
Диаграмма в Excel — это объект, связанный с ячейками листа. Двойной клик вызывает меню форматирования внешнего вида (шрифт, цвет, граница), но не редактирование значения. Для изменения цифры нужно найти соответствующую ячейку в таблице данных и изменить значение там.
Как сделать так, чтобы на оси отобраались целые числа без десятичных знаков?
Необходимо отформатировать ось. Кликните правой кнопкой по оси, выберите «Формат оси», найдите раздел «Число» и установите количество десятичных знаков равным 0. Также можно использовать кнопку уменьшения разрядности на главной вкладке ленты, если выделена ось.
Можно ли изменить цифры в диаграмме, если исходная таблица удалена?
Нет, прямое редактирование числовых значений серии данных через интерфейс Excel невозможно без исходных ячеек. Однако можно разорвать связь с данными (копировать график и вставить как рисунок), но тогда это будет просто картинка, а не диаграмма, и числа в ней изменить нельзя, можно только закрасить или скрыть.
Как добавить тысячи разделителей (пробелы) к числам на графике?
Это делается через форматирование. Выделите числа на оси или подписи данных, нажмите Ctrl+1, перейдите в категорию «Числовой» и поставьте галочку «Разделитель групп разрядов». Это применит стандартный формат с пробелами.
Что делать, если Excel неправильно определяет даты на оси?
Проверьте формат ячеек с датами в исходной таблице — они должны быть в формате «Дата». Если это не помогает, в настройках формата горизонтальной оси попробуйте вручную переключить тип оси на «Дата» или «Текстовая ось» в зависимости от требуемого результата.